P.C. Werth Limited was established in 1947 as a supplier of hearing aid products to retailers. Today, through global partnerships with manufacturers of the most technologically advanced products and a dedication to excellent customer service, the company has become the UK’s largest independent technical supplier. P.C. Werth has built an enviable reputation for satisfying the diverse needs of professionals working in the audiological, occupational health, educational and allied communication sectors. The driving force for change One of P.C. Werth’s most important partners is Widex, the world’s leading manufacturer of digital hearing aids. As a key distributor of Widex products for almost 50 years with a significant UK customer base, P.C. Werth was keen to implement an e-commerce platform that would not only strengthen the relationship with Widex but also increase competitive advantage and enhance the company’s excellent customer service record. When the company started to analyse its key requirements it soon discovered that the existing supply chain solution, which had served them well in the past, would not meet their future needs. Listening to the customer P.C. Werth went on to evaluate several software solutions including Microsoft AXAPTA® and Microsoft Attain®, both of which are used by other Widex distributors, and also OneOffice from Strategix. John Schembri, Financial Director of P.C.Werth said, ‘Strategix had been on our radar for several years. They kept in touch with us, at a safe distance I might add, and we liked their approach. We were interested to hear what they had to say and to explore if their solution was the right solution for us.’ OneOffice - The right solution P.C. Werth was impressed at the openness of OneOffice and the experience demonstrated by Strategix when it came to interfacing with more complex applications such as CAMISHA, their 3D CAD-CAM system.
In addition, and of primary importance to P.C. Werth, was OneOffice’s Service Management capability which far exceeded anything else that the company had previously looked at. As well as manufacturing products, P.C.Werth has a state of the art calibration, instrument service and repair laboratory, and it is vital that customer orders are received, tracked, serviced, tested, despatched and billed in the quickest possible time.
Following a competitive evaluation, P.C. Werth decided that OneOffice provides the best overall fit - it seamlessly integrates with other core applications and combines Operations, Finance and Customer Relationship functions in a single, innovative system.
John Schembri added, ‘OneOffice gives us everything and more. It represents an excellent off the shelf solution but we can also enhance the system and add to it when required. We really feel that Strategix listened to our needs and responded. We are in the process of implementing OneOffice with 50 users, which will enable us to react more quickly to customer requests and trade more efficiently with our supply partners through a future-proof platform that’s cost effective and reliable.
